It's funny how some things never change. There were people in the early days of Skyrim modding with the exact same complaint.
Quest mods require a lot of time and effort. Far more then creating a new weapon model, and certainly more then simply tweaking some tweaking some stats on a weapon. And the community is still finding its feet and updating/creating tools.
If I recall right, quest mods for Skyrim didn't happen until 2 years after the CK dropped. And then they were generally still rough beta versions. So have some patience or go make a quest mod yourself if you really think it's easy and something you can fart out in one afternoon.

I ran into that on my last save, not sure what made it start happening but it only seemed to be caused by fast traveling from one end of the bot's supply line to the other. Going somewhere else and then going to the other end of their supply line seemed to be a way to avoid it.

Unfortunately I have no idea how to actually fix it for good.
